Stiverson, C. L. – Rural Educator, 1982
Colorado's 22 school districts on a four-day week schedule, as authorized by Colorado Senate Bill 78, show comparable student achievement levels as those on a five-day schedule; support from parents, teachers; and students; improved energy savings and/or time savings; and cost savings. Five other possible benefits are listed. (LC)
